Published in 1597, Daemonologie is written in " [the] forme of ane dialogue," the speakers being Philomathes a skeptic of magic, and Epistemon, who enlightens Philomathes on the subject. The initial and subsequent publications of Daemonologie included a previously published news pamphlet detailing the accounts of the North Berwick witch trials that involved King James himself as he acted as judge over the proceedings. This notably includes Heinrich Kramers Malleus Maleficarum (1486), which can be considered something of a foundational witchcraft treatise. As well as to convince the doubters of the existence of witchcraft, the purpose of Daemonologie was to inspire those who persecuted witches with new vigour and determination. Agnis Tompson confessed before King James to have attempted his assassination using witchcraft on more than one occasion. No fewer than 70 suspects were rounded up in the coastal Scottish town of North Berwick on suspicion of raising a storm to destroy James and his new bride. James Daemonologie is one of only two witchcraft texts to have emerged from Scotland in the sixteenth century. The Scottish King James VI (who became James I of England in 1603) took a great interest in the trials and was inspired to write Daemonologie, a text . It has been noted that the themes taken from Daemonologie and King James' involvement in the North Berwick witch trials may have directly contributed to Shakespeare's work Macbeth.
